The History of Antiquity, Vol. 3 (of 6)
Babylon must have suffered severely in the repeated campaigns of Tiglath Pilesar II., Sargon, Sennacherib, and Assurbanipal, in the struggle for the possession of the Chaldæan districts, for Bit Yakin and Babylon. Babylon was besieged and taken by Sennacherib, and severely punished. The restorations of Esarhaddon were no doubt again destroyed at the second capture of the city by Assurbanipal. How far Nabopolassar succeeded in securing not Babylon only and the larger cities, but the country also from devastation and plunder by the Sacæ, we do not know. In any case there must everywhere have been deep and severe wounds in need of healing.
We saw that the produce of the agriculture of Babylon, the fruit of the field, depended on the irrigation, the system of canals, and the regulation of the overflow of the Euphrates. Nebuchadnezzar must have commenced his work by putting in order the dams of the Euphrates, which it was no easy task to keep up, by providing with water-courses or cleaning out the canals which had become dry or blocked up.683 The great canals of the old kings were still in existence, the canal of Hammurabi, the Narsares, the Pallakopas, and the connecting canals between the Euphrates and Tigris above Babylon.684 Nebuchadnezzar must have taken measures for their restoration. He increased the number of the connections between the Euphrates and the Tigris, and made them more useful by cutting a new canal from the Euphrates to the Tigris, of sufficient dimensions to carry the largest vessels. This was the Nahr Malka, i. e. the king's trench. Herodotus calls it the largest of the Babylonian canals. According to Xenophon's statement there were four canals connecting the Euphrates and the Tigris, one hundred feet in breadth, and deep enough to carry even corn ships. They were bridged over, and about four miles from each other. From these were derived the canals of irrigation, first the large, then the small, and lastly runnels like those in Greece for watering the fields of millet. The larger canals of irrigation were so deep that the Greeks with Clearchus could not cross them without bridges; and for the construction of these the palms which shadowed the banks of the canals were felled. Clearchus and Xenophon crossed the two northernmost of the connecting canals in order to come from the Median wall to Sittace on the Tigris. The first they crossed by the permanent bridge, the second by a bridge of boats supported by seven merchantmen. The lining of these canals was constructed of bricks, united with asphalt-mortar. There still exist four canals connecting the Tigris and the Euphrates. The Saklawiye is followed by the Nahr Sersar; further to the south is the Nahr Malka, which leaves the eastern bank of the Euphrates below Feludsha, in order to reach the Tigris at the point marked by the ruins of Seleucia – this is the great canal constructed by Nebuchadnezzar: lastly, immediately above Babylon, is the Nahr Kutha, named after the city of Kutha. Thus Nebuchadnezzar completed the old canal system of Babylon; he facilitated the communication between the two rivers in the upper part of the land, and increased the irrigation. He also gave attention to the lower land: between the Narsares and the Pallakopas, which carry away the overflow of the water of the Euphrates, below Babylon, he made trenches in order to drain the marsh, and he caused dams to be erected on the sea-coast in order to keep out the inundations of the sea.685
In order to avoid destructive floods at the time of the yearly inundation, in order to bring about a graduated and regular rise of the Euphrates, in order to receive the overflow in the years when the inundation was higher, and apply the water thus stored in the years of drought, – in a word, in order to have the water of the Euphrates completely under control, Nebuchadnezzar took in hand, and completed, one of the most magnificent of hydraulic works. Above Babylon, and the four canals which connect the Euphrates with the Tigris on the northern border of Babylonia proper, lay the ancient city of Sippara (I. 257). Near this, on the eastern bank of the Euphrates, was excavated a vast basin, not inferior to the artificial lake of Amenemha. The circuit of this basin is said to have been 420 stades (i. e. 50 miles); the depth reached 35 feet. The trenches and dams, which formed this basin, were cased, on the inclines, with masonry, and the excavated earth was used for the embankment of the Euphrates. According to the excerpt in Abydenus, Berosus allowed a circuit of 40 parasangs, i. e. 150 miles, for this basin, with a depth of 20 fathoms, and added that the sluices, which opened and shut of themselves, according to the level of the water in the basin of the Euphrates, irrigated the level land. If the circuit of the basin was really 50 miles, we must suppose that here, as in the lake of Amenemha, a low-lying strip of land was changed by embankment into a basin or wide reservoir.686 With this great undertaking were connected other hydraulic works erected at Ardericca. At this place Nebuchadnezzar caused a new bed to be excavated for the Euphrates, with sharp curves, either to lessen the force of the current, and make navigation up the current possible, or, which is more probable, because it was necessary to moderate the flow of the river in order to conduct the inundation into the basin at Sippara.687 By means of this basin at Sippara Nebuchadnezzar really brought the Euphrates into his power. Even though the excess of the water of the stream might be too much for its large dimensions in any single year, the canals leading to the Tigris provided the means of carrying off the excess into that river, and at the same time it was possible owing to the connections to counteract by means of the Euphrates the inequality of the water in the lower Tigris.
The regulation of the inundation, of the bed and level of the Euphrates, and of the level of the Tigris, was not only an assistance to agriculture, but to trade also, inasmuch as it facilitated the navigation in both streams. In this way trade received considerable support, and Nebuchadnezzar also paid attention to it beyond the borders of the Babylonian land. To his time apparently belongs the foundation of the Babylonian colony of Gerrha on the Arabian coast of the Persian Gulf. For the trade of Babylonia with South Arabia and the products of India which came to South Arabia (I. 305), it was important to avoid the transport by land and the middle trade of the Arabians, and to obtain those wares by direct marine trade with Babylonia. The building of the harbour city of Teredon at the mouth of the Euphrates, 400 miles below Babylon, which became the chief centre of the trade in Arabian spices, is, as we are definitely informed, the work of Nebuchadnezzar, and the Dedanites in whose land lay the colony of Gerrha (the modern Chatif) opposite the Bahrain islands, at a distance of 300 miles from Teredon, had been subjugated by Nebuchadnezzar (p. 329). The Gerrhæans brought the products and the incense of Arabia on board ship to Babylon; from hence it was sent up the river to Thapsacus, and from thence carried by land in every direction.688 In this way the lucrative trade with South Arabia by the sea-route of the Persian Gulf must have been gained for Babylon. Hence it appears that Nebuchadnezzar built Teredon and founded Gerrha with the same object with which the Phenicians – in order to avoid the middle trade of the Arabians, and the difficulties of the caravan trade – arranged their navigation from Elath to South Arabia, in the time of Solomon, Jehoshaphat, and Uzziah of Judah. The Babylonians were already or subsequently became acquainted with the navigation on the Persian Gulf. Their voyages extended to the bold headland of the mountains of Maketa (Cape Mussendom), where it was possible to enter into direct communication with the Indians.689 At a later time we hear only of the Gerrhæans as middle-men in the trade with the Sabæans, while in the Hebrew Scriptures the Rhegmæans and Dedanites carry on trade with Sabæa. The Gerrhæans carried the products of Arabia to Babylon by sea; then they passed not merely up the Euphrates, but also across the desert in a slanting direction to Syria. It must have been one of the most beneficial results of the hydraulic works of Nebuchadnezzar that the Euphrates could be navigated up the stream; and triremes could advance as far as Thipsach. Trade was greatly facilitated by the fact that the wares of India and Arabia could not only be brought by water to Babylon, but could also be conveyed along with the products of Babylonian industry to that city where the most crowded caravan routes from Cilicia, Syria, and Phœnicia, touched the Euphrates,690 while, on the other hand, the wares brought along these routes from Syria could be carried in return to Babylon. By the Nahr Malka the ships of heaviest burden could then pass from the Euphrates into the Tigris. If the cities of the Phenicians lost their sea trade on the Persian Gulf by their dependence on Babylon – in case the Egyptians closed that gulf to the subjects of Nebuchadnezzar – they were compensated by the fact that they could obtain the products of South Arabia, not only by the caravan route by Elath, but also in Babylon itself. Moreover, the Arabian tribes on the Euphrates and in the Syrian desert, the Kedarites and their neighbours, were subject to Nebuchadnezzar, and the construction of the roads which led from Babylon through the desert to the West, to Sela and Elath, which provided a far shorter means of connection with Syria than the old caravan routes by Damascus and Tadmor to Thipsach, and by Riblah and Hamath to Karchemish, must certainly be ascribed to Nebuchadnezzar.691
Under the protection of the common head the caravans of the Phenicians travelled in peace along secure roads from the Syrian Sea to the Euphrates, the Tigris, the Persian Gulf, and the east coast of the Red Sea. The impulse which the trade thereby acquired might cause the supremacy of Nebuchadnezzar to appear to the Phenician cities not only tolerable, but advantageous. The easier and more secure connection with Babylon might, at any rate, teach them to forget in part the loss which their market had suffered by the fall of Nineveh. The increased productiveness of agriculture, the livelier trade, and consequent growth of industry, could not but raise the power and resources of the Babylonian kingdom. The more lively the intercourse between the two great halves of the kingdom separated by the desert, the more passable the desert became, the easier was it for troops to march from Babylon to Gaza, from Harran to Hamath. And if the canals of the Babylonian plain carried the ships of the Euphrates to the Tigris, and left no field without irrigation, they at the same time largely increased the means of defence in the native land.
The numerous invasions which Babylonia had suffered from the Assyrians must have been held in lively recollection, and the founder of the new kingdom could not omit to bestow his earnest attention on the mode of preventing such dangers for the future. They were only possible on the side of Media. So far as the difference of force in comparison with Media was not removed by the better frontier, the more homogeneous population, and the greater productive power in Babylonia, it was necessary to attempt to remove it by the erection of fortresses in the land. As the attacks of the Assyrians had taken place from the North, the attacks of the Medes were also to be expected from that quarter. Mesopotamia might, in case of necessity, be abandoned, if the native land were made secure. Babylonia had excellent bulwarks on the East and West in the Euphrates and the Tigris; in the North the line of canals, especially the new and broad canal, Nahr Malka, formed a similar protection. The basin of Sippara was not merely constructed with a view to the cultivation of the soil and the navigation; it was at the same time calculated that the supply of water contained in it was sufficient to change the most northern of these canals into deep watercourses. The sluices were guarded by the fortress of Sippara.692 How destructive this basin would one day be to his metropolis, how it would render vain the fruit of all his labours, Nebuchadnezzar never dreamed. If every hostile power in the East and West had to cross a wide river in the face of the Babylonian army, the two rivers from Sippara downwards could now be filled by opening the great reservoir and by closing the sluices of the Pallakopas in such a manner that it became more difficult than ever to cross them. The same was the case with the canals. But the difficulties here were not so great, and they did not satisfy Nebuchadnezzar. In order to strengthen the defence of the northern border, in order to protect the basin of Sippara, on which depended the filling of the upper canals and the feeding of the lower course of both streams, to make more secure the fertile part of Babylonia, Nebuchadnezzar built a strong wall, extending from the Euphrates to the Tigris, above the four canals and the fortified Sippara. This fortification the Greeks call "the Median wall." It was, in fact, intended to meet the attacks of the Medes. Had Nebuchadnezzar chosen for the line of the wall the point at which the two rivers most nearly approach each other, the length of it would have been little more than 25 miles; but as Sippara and all the land of the canals had to be protected, the wall must have been placed farther to the north. It appears to have left the Euphrates at Ssifeira below the modern Feludsha, and, extending in a north-easterly direction, it reached the Tigris at some distance above the modern Bagdad. The length was thus from 60 to 75 miles. The wall was constructed of burnt bricks joined together by mortar of asphalt; according to Xenophon,693 who saw parts of it still standing, the breadth was 20 feet and the height 100 feet. The native land, the centre of the kingdom, was thus protected; and even when it was lost, in spite of the protection of the two streams, the canals, and the long wall, the metropolis was intended to present impregnable fortresses to the enemy.
Babylon had no doubt suffered the most severe wounds in all the land of Chaldæa through the capture by Assurbanipal. Berosus says: "Nebuchadnezzar restored the old city, and also built a new one, and that the besieger might not enter the city by averting the stream, he surrounded the inner city as well as the outer with three walls, one of burnt bricks, the other two of unburnt bricks and bitumen, and thus he fortified it in a very striking manner, and adorned the gates with great splendour."694 Herodotus, who saw the city more than one hundred years after the death of Nebuchadnezzar, when it had been four times captured by Cyrus, Darius, and Xerxes, describes it thus: "The city is situated in a wide plain, and forms a square of 120 stades on each side, so that the whole circuit reaches 480 stades. It is divided into two parts, and the river Euphrates flows through the middle. It is surrounded by a broad and deep trench, which is always filled with water. The soil taken from this trench was made into bricks, and burnt; and these bricks were applied, first to lining the trench and then to building the wall. The wall is 50 Babylonian cubits in thickness and 200 cubits in height. The bricks are held together by bitumen-mortar, and at every thirtieth course they are separated by a layer of reeds. On the wall are houses of a single chamber, built on either side opposite each other, and yet sufficient space is left between them for a chariot and four to pass. In the wall are one hundred gates, all of brass, with brazen lintels and side-posts. The wall has wings which run along the river on either side, and the banks are cased with masonry of burnt bricks. The city itself is filled with houses of three and four stories, through which are straight streets – both those which lead to the river and the rest. Those which run down to the river have each a brazen gate in the masonry on the river, through which you pass on steps of burnt brick into the water.695 And within this wall, which is as it were the corslet of the city, is another wall, not much inferior in strength to the other, but less in extent. Of the two parts of the city the centre of the one is occupied by the royal citadel, the centre of the other by the temple of Belus with the gates of brass."696 In another passage Herodotus gives the names of some of the gates of Babylon; he mentions the gate of Belus, the gate of Semiramis, the gate of Ninus, the gate of the Chaldæans, and the gate of the Cissians.
That gates in Babylon could not be named after Ninus and Semiramis, i. e. after fictitious rulers, and hardly after the Chaldæans, needs no proof in detail. But the narrative of Herodotus, in which these names are found, goes back in other respects to Medo-Persian poems, which, as we already found, could tell of Ninus and Semiramis. The Babylonians were better acquainted with the history of Assyria. It is more striking that in the description of the city Herodotus speaks of the walls and gates of Babylon as if they were uninjured; and yet, some twenty years after the death of Nebuchadnezzar, Cyrus took Babylon by storm; and scarcely twenty years afterwards Darius overcame the city, after a siege which lasted nearly two years. A new rebellion quickly followed, to be crushed by a third capture of the city; and even after this a new rising of the Babylonians was again repressed by Xerxes. After this series of struggles the walls and gates could not have remained uninjured, and Herodotus himself tells us that Darius destroyed the gates after the long siege.697 Were Cyrus, Darius, and Xerxes likely to allow the Babylonians, after each capture of the city, to restore the walls in which the city trusted? – were they not rather likely to take care that after each capture long portions of the wall should be destroyed, and so remain?
Next to Herodotus in point of time, Xenophon and Ctesias are our informants about Babylon. Xenophon did not see the city; he only came within 45 miles of it. He contents himself with remarking that Babylon, the wealthiest city in Asia, was surrounded by strong and lofty walls; that the Euphrates flowed through it; that it contained a palace and citadels, that the doors of the houses were made of palm-wood.698 Ctesias, who had been in Babylon, gives to the wall of the city, "through which the Euphrates flows," a circuit of 360 stades (45 miles). The wall, built of burnt brick and bitumen, broken by numerous large towers, was 50 fathoms in height; and on either bank of the river ran a protecting wall, equal in strength to the city wall. The length of these walls was about 160 stades. His description of the two royal citadels, "both of which lay on the river," one on the west side, the other on the east – the former was surrounded by a triple wall, and had a circuit of 60 stades, while the other on the east side was only half the size – his description of the golden statues of gods in the temple of Belus, and the golden altar and furniture, is already known to us (I. 293). About half a century after Ctesias, Cleitarchus and the companions of Alexander of Macedon inform us that the wall of Babylon had a circuit of 365 stades; the height they give at 50 cubits; the width allowed ample room for two wagons to pass each other. Two hundred and fifty towers rose above the wall, of a corresponding height and thickness. Between the wall and the houses was left a clear space of two plethra.699 That the number of towers was so small in comparison with the circuit of the wall is no reason for wonder – so Diodorus or his authority adds – for the city was surrounded by a wide belt of marshes, and it did not appear to be necessary to build towers where the marshes afforded sufficient protection.700
The accounts which have been preserved of the stay of Alexander of Macedon in Babylon also prove the existence of two royal citadels, one on each bank of the Euphrates. In the last days of his life Alexander lived in the king's palace, from which the house of Bagoas, with whom on one occasion he banqueted, was distant ten stades.701 From the banquet-hall in this palace, where he had given his commands to his generals, and rested till the dusk of the evening, he was carried in a litter to the river, and conducted on board ship to the park on the other side of the river, where he bathed and rested. After spending three days there in his chamber – on the first day he played at dice with Medius; on the second he listened to the account of Nearchus about the voyage from the Indus through the great sea; on the third he bade his generals enter to receive instructions for setting out in three days – he caused himself to be brought into the house near "the large bath;" he gave orders for the generals to keep watch in the portico, and the Chiliarchs and the Pentacosiarchs before the doors. When more seriously ill he was conveyed from the garden into the more distant royal palace, where the generals entered, and the soldiers forced their way into his presence.702
Leaving out of sight what may have remained, and did remain uninjured, of the outer walls and towers of the city, when Herodotus and Ctesias were in Babylon, and when the Macedonians of Alexander saw the city, it is clear that in the fifth and fourth centuryB.C. so much remained standing that the line of the trenches and the wall could be clearly traced. If the circuit of 365 stades, given by Cleitarchus, is clearly a fiction derived from the number of days in the Babylonian year, we shall still be able to give the preference to the 360 stades of Ctesias over the 480 stades of Herodotus, though Aristotle remarks, "Babylon reached the extent of a nation, not of a city."703 Since, as Ctesias also tells us, the two walls on the Euphrates were nearly 160 stades in length, the wall on each bank would be nearly 80 stades in length, i. e. about 10 miles. Supposing that the Euphrates passed diametrically through the city, which was not the case, the city wall, if we also suppose that the city, as Herodotus says, was an exact square, would at the utmost have a circuit of 320 stades, i. e. of about 40 miles. We cannot therefore avoid the conclusion that in the 480 stades of Herodotus the 160 stades of the two walls on the river were included; if he inquired about the total length of the city walls the answer may very well have included the walls by the river.
Berosus told us above that Nebuchadnezzar surrounded the old city as well as the new, the inner city as well as the outer, with a triple wall. By the outer city we must understand the new city, which, according to Berosus, Nebuchadnezzar built. The old city lay, like the old citadel (I. 298), on the west bank of the Euphrates. Of this old citadel the remains of a square keep on the river, now called Abu Ghozeilat, are still in existence. Herodotus, and the Greek authorities after him, know nothing of an old and a new city, they only knew a city divided into two parts by the Euphrates. Herodotus does not speak of three walls but only of two, an outer and an inner wall, "hardly inferior in strength to the other, but of less extent," (p. 369). If to these two walls of Herodotus we reckon the walls which enclosed the fortresses on each side of the Euphrates, Herodotus would be in agreement with Berosus. But Ctesias and the companions of Alexander know of one wall only, enclosing Babylon. It would be very remarkable that within half a century or even a century after the time of Herodotus, no trace was left of the two inner walls mentioned by him. Herodotus allows for the outer wall a height of 200 cubits, i. e. of 300 feet, and a breadth of 75 feet: Ctesias mentions the same height, (50 fathoms). Moreover, Ctesias allows a similar height for the second wall of the old citadel, and a height of 70 fathoms for the towers; the third wall was higher still (I. 298). The companions of Alexander allow a height of only 50 cubits for the walls of Babylon. The walls of the island city of Tyre, on the side turned towards the mainland, were 150 feet in height. Xenophon saw strips of wall 150 feet in height still standing on the site of ancient Nineveh. We saw above that the Median wall of Nebuchadnezzar, the first line of defence for the land, was 100 feet in height, and 20 feet in breadth; hence we may conclude that the walls of Babylon must certainly have been stronger and higher. A Hebrew contemporary of Nebuchadnezzar speaks emphatically of the "broad walls," "the lofty gates" of Babylon; he tells us that "Babylon reached to the heavens, and the height of the fortress none could climb."704 As neither Cyrus nor Darius with all their siege material could make any impression on the walls of Babylon; as Nebuchadnezzar would certainly make the walls of Babylon stronger than the walls of Chalah and Nineveh, so that neither battering-rams nor besieging-towers could injure them, neither arrows nor scaling-ladders could over-top them, we have good ground for assuming that Nebuchadnezzar strengthened the wall already in existence, and raised it to a height of 200 feet, (Pliny gives it a height of more than 200 feet);705 that the towers rose to 300 feet. It was the standing walls of towers of this height which caused Herodotus and Ctesias to believe that the wall was once of the same height throughout. A height of 200 feet presupposes a corresponding breadth of about 40 feet, which leaves for the gangway behind the towers breadth sufficient for a chariot and four horses, or for two wagons of burden.
